Output 44c45be7bc2f507ea4efa640ba51b969571e62f43edf3d988cd5d0aad4364b73:0
- value
- 2495914
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8570e8f4fc673fe2d687b59eb786bf66d09ae61b OP_EQUAL
- address
- 3Drb4BSAynAxwtrbB9nccD1MVCyxW6aAYn
- transaction
- 44c45be7bc2f507ea4efa640ba51b969571e62f43edf3d988cd5d0aad4364b73